Didactic principles of John Amos Comenius and their application in today's teaching of German language
Černá, Stanislava ; Švermová, Dagmar (advisor) ; Nečasová, Pavla (referee)
MASTER THESIS TITLE: Didactic principles of John Amos Comenius and their application in today's teaching of German language AUTHOR: Stanislava Černá DEPARTMENT: Department of Germanics SUPERVISOR: PaedDr. Dagmar Švermová This master thesis is focused on the personality of meaningful Czech thinker J. A. Comenius and his didactical principles, many of which are nowadays still relevant. The most emphasized principles are activity, motivation and student's perception with the use of all senses. The last mentioned principle can be ensured by the activity-oriented teaching; student can be motivated and exacerbated by problem-oriented or project teaching. Theoretical part of the thesis is dedicated to the definition of principles, understanding of the activity principle before and today, its use in the foreign language teaching and the definition of aims and key competencies. Following practical part describes realization of two projects where was validated that inclusion of projects into German language teaching is suitable motivating and exacerbating means in case the aims and methods are selected appropriately. Consultatio as a genre of contemporary religious-political controversy and Consultatio of J. A. Comenius
Balík, Vojtěch
The Latin term consultatio (consultation) in the 16th and 17th centuries took the headlines primarily in specialized medical publications, and later in legal as well. It seems that this term then derivatively became popular in written public debate, or rather in the religious-political controversy. Formally as consultatio (often accompanied by attributes such as utilis, salubris, orthodoxa, catholica...) were presented not only serious professional works, but very often pamphlets etc. However, if Comenius decided to launch its flagship life's work just as Consultatio, he surely just referred to the traditional genre, but - as in other titles of his works - he reached into his deep sense of the word and engaged it in the service of his plan. In addition, as we know, he had before his eyes a real consultation as well, the assembly or meeting of politicians, representatives of interreligious dialogue, etc.

On the Comeniological Studies by Jan Patočka
Schifferová, Věra
The paper concentrates on the topic of Patočka´s Comeniological conception. Patočka, in his lifelong work on Comenius, sought an answer to the question what position Comenius occupies in the development of European thinking. He saw Comenius´ contribution above all to be in his creation of a systematic philosophy of education and in his founding of a systematic pedagogy. Education is for Comenius a way in which mankind may be returned to the path of general order and panharmony. Comenius´ labyrinth is, in Patočka´s view, also the labyrinth of modern humanity. As a result we need, even today, a pedagogy of the universal conversion, the prototype of which is, according to Patočka, Comenius´general education.
Andrzej Frycz Modrzewski - a precursor of Comenius?
Bečková, Marta
A comparison of the ideas of social reformer A.F. Modrzewski (around 1503-1572) with the work of Comenius. Modrzewski wrote "Comentariorum de Republica emendanda libri quinque". Comenius knew about him but we have no proof that he was acquainted with his work.
